The Impeached Governor of Adamawa
State Murtala Nyako has been declared wanted by The Economic and Financial
Crimes Commission.
Investigations revealed that the
leadership of the commission decided to declare Nyako wanted after he failed to
honour the commission’s invitations after his removal from office.
It was further gathered that Nyako
has evaded arrest as operatives detailed to arrest him after his removal from
office by the House of Assembly has not sighted him since then.
The Head of Media and Publicity of
the EFCC, Mr. Wilson Uwujaren, told one of our correspondents in a telephone
interview in Abuja, on Tuesday that the commission took the decision to declare
Nyako wanted because he had been elusive.
“Since Nyako, was removed, he has
been elusive. So the commission has devised a strategy to declare him wanted.
“The commission is planning to
declare him wanted,” Uwujaren said.
In response, Nyako said he was not
surprised neither was he disturbed about the decision to hound him because he
would not be the first person to be so hounded by men in power.
